ALEXANDRIA, Va., Oct. 8 -- United States Patent no. 12,436,505, issued on Oct. 7, was assigned to EUROPEAN SPACE AGENCY (ESA) (Noordwijk, Netherlands).
"Electronic watch for space and/or surface exploration" was invented by Jorge Luis Vago (Noordwijk, Netherlands) and Poulakis Pantelis (Noordwijk, Netherlands).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"An electronic watch may be provided having functionality for space exploration and/or surface exploration on a terrestrial planet. The watch may comprise a time displaying means and a processor subsystem.
